问题标签 [ckeditor4.x]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
plugins - 使用两个插件时ckeditor中的按钮消失
我已经安装了小部件插件并从这里复制/粘贴了代码
然后,我安装了以下插件:HTMLButtonsPlugin
问题是,当它们都启用时,我只能看到 config.js 中列出的第一个插件的按钮。
任何想法为什么会发生这种情况?
ckeditor - ckfinder 2.4.2 大小写和拇指问题
如果我上传后缀为 .JPG 的图像,缩略图将不会显示在浏览图像区域中。我可以选择它并放置它,但不会显示缩略图。如果我在服务器上将后缀更改为小写 .jpg,则会显示缩略图。这是一个错误还是可以在配置中修复的东西?使用 ColdFusion 连接器。
android - CKEditor 4.4.7 不会出现在任何移动浏览器上
我正在为工作创建一个内部 CMS,重要的是所有页面都适合移动设备。当您从手机查看安装了 CKEditor 4.4.7 的页面时,编辑器显示为普通文本区域,其中的 HTML 或文本均未正确格式化。
我可以使用手机的浏览器请求桌面版本,有时这会起作用。在不同的手机上似乎很容易发生意外。我不相信它与启用 JavaScript 有任何关系。
抱歉缺乏技术细节 - 有没有人有过这方面的经验?
谢谢。
编辑 - -
找到了。我目前正在通过创建一个普通的文本区域然后添加这个 javascript 来调用编辑器,它会在给定 ID 的情况下替换它:
好吧,经过一些广泛的挖掘,我发现您可以自动调用它加载到“兼容”中的任何浏览器,即使它不一定安全或真实,只需添加如下更改代码:
我编辑了这个,以防万一有人遇到同样的问题。不知道如何结束这个问题。我太新太笨了。
ruby-on-rails - 债权人在谷歌浏览器中没有正确呈现
Ckeditor 在 google chrome 中渲染不正确,但在 safari 和 firefox 中渲染正确。这就是它在 safari 中的呈现方式,应该呈现http://i.stack.imgur.com/6wV8F.png
这就是它在谷歌浏览器中呈现的方式http://i.stack.imgur.com/DgszI.png
我已经删除了 chrome 中的所有 cookie 和类似内容。
我正在使用债权人 gem for rails,即使用债权人的 4.4.7 版本。
twitter-bootstrap - CKEditor - 在 ckeditor 预览中使用 Bootstrap js/css + 自定义 css
我想在 ckeditor 预览中使用引导 js/css和自定义 css 文件。
因此,例如,如果我在 ckeditor 源代码视图中编写此代码...
...我应该在 ckeditor 预览中看到两个 50% 宽度的列(一个红色和一个绿色)。
我发现您可以使用contentsCss
或addContentsCss
配置将 css 文件添加到 ckeditor(请参阅 ckeditor 文档以获取解释),但是引导 js 文件呢?如何将 js 文件添加到 ckeditor 预览?
我已经知道(为了允许类/样式标签)我需要配置 ACF。现在我只是使用了一个快速修复来完全禁用 ACF:
上下文:
我的管理和前端主题不同(都是基于引导程序,但不同),我使用“CKEditor 经典编辑”或“框架编辑”,这意味着编辑器为自己创建一个临时元素。
基本上......这是默认/标准 ckeditor 实现(版本 4.4.7)。
!!!!编辑!!!!我的解决方案:
如果您提出更好的解决方案,请告诉我。
同时,如果您觉得这个问题有用,请投票以提高其知名度。
ckeditor - CKEditor 移动 br 标签
我在使用 CKEditor 更改我的原始段落格式时遇到问题,并产生负面影响。
我从使用 setData() 加载到 CKEditor 的基本段落开始:
在编辑器中,我将光标移动到短语“My Text”的末尾并按 Enter(启用 config.enterMode=CKEDITOR.ENTER_BR 设置)。检查编辑器中的标记,我现在看到:
然后,当我调用 getData() 从编辑器中提取内容并将文档保存到数据库时,getData() 提取的 HTML 如下所示:
这是一个问题,因为在编辑时,<br>
标签位于内部<span>
并且受 50px 字体大小样式的影响。用户在下一段文档内容之前看到了一个 50px 的空白行。将 HTML 保存到数据库并稍后重新加载后,<br>
标签现在位于<span>
50px 字体大小之外,并且空行看起来比以前小得多。
文本格式的往返保真度没有保留,用户对结果感到沮丧。
有人可以帮助我了解<br>
在编辑生命周期中重新格式化和移动标签所看到的结果,以及如何解决这个问题?
使用CKEditor v4.4.1
ckeditor - CKEDITOR 工具栏按钮不显示
这个...
……变成这样……
我不知道为什么不显示对齐选项和字体大小选项。
javascript - CKEDITOR.tools.getindex 不是函数
我正在尝试将我的 CKEDITOR 版本从 4.4.1 升级到 4.5.1。为此,我正在上传我的build-config.js以使用最新的 ckeditor 版本获取与以前相同的插件。
问题是使用下载的CKEDITOR,每当我尝试使用它时,我都会收到错误CKEDITOR.tools.getindex is not a function。这个错误来自小部件插件。
在第 1951 行的 widget/plugin.js 文件中,您有:
这正是问题所在。任何想法?
非常感谢。
drag-and-drop - ckeditor 4.5.1 将图像拖放到编辑器中失败
在 CKEditor 4.5.1 之前,可以将图像拖放到编辑器中并将它们保存为 base64,至少在 FireFox 中是这样。这似乎不再可能。将图像拖动到编辑器中根本没有结果,而在其他浏览器中,图像被加载到新选项卡中,这似乎表明在 FireFox 中该过程完全被阻止。